Как я могу создать экземпляр универсального Java-интерфейса с помощью JNI?

Если я хочу создать экземпляр Date , я могу использовать:

jclass cls = (*env)->FindClass(env, "java/util/Date");
jmethodID ctr = (*env)->GetMethodID(env, cls, "<init>", "()V");
jobject obj = (*env)->NewObject(env, cls, ctr);

Но как мне создать экземпляр ArrayList ?

7
задан rid 1 May 2011 в 19:02
поделиться